Asphalt Roof Shingles Roofing
Asphalt roof shingles roofing is a preferred choice amongst house owners as a result of its affordability and versatility. This roof covering type includes specific overlapping elements made from asphalt and fiberglass or natural products, making it very easy and light-weight to install. Available in different colors and designs, asphalt roof shingles can match any kind of architectural design, improving a home's aesthetic appeal.The setup procedure is reasonably uncomplicated, frequently completed within a brief duration, which is an added advantage for home owners seeking quick upgrades. Additionally, asphalt roof shingles offer reliable defense against the elements, consisting of uv, wind, and rainfall direct exposure. With correct upkeep, they can last approximately 20-30 years, offering a long-term remedy for many families.Additionally, home owners appreciate the alternative for building roof shingles, which include depth and texture to the roofing system's appearance. This mix of longevity, aesthetic allure, and cost-effectiveness strengthens asphalt tile roof as a preferred selection in the domestic roofing market.
Steel Roof covering
While many property owners look for longevity and longevity in roof choices, metal roof covering attracts attention as a premium option. Known for its extraordinary resilience, steel roof can withstand rough weather condition conditions, including high winds, hefty rainfall, and snow. Its lightweight nature allows for very easy setup and minimizes the stress on a structure's structure - construction companies oahu.Offering a variety of surfaces and designs, metal roof can resemble typical materials such as tiles or tiles, offering visual adaptability without endangering performance. Additionally, steel roofs are energy-efficient, showing sunlight and aiding to reduced air conditioning costs throughout warm months.The material is likewise eco-friendly, frequently made from recycled parts and totally recyclable at the end of its life. With a life expectancy that can go beyond 50 years, metal roof represents a long-term financial investment for home owners looking for trendy and trustworthy roofing remedies
Tile Roof
Ceramic tile roof covering supplies an additional robust choice for home owners seeking both toughness and aesthetic appeal. This roofing type is known for its long life, usually lasting over half a century with appropriate upkeep. Offered in various materials, including clay and concrete, tile roofs can enhance the aesthetic beauty of any home, enhancing Mediterranean, Spanish, or modern architectural styles.In addition to their striking appearance, ceramic tile roofs offer excellent insulation, helping to regulate indoor temperatures and boost power performance. Their all-natural resistance to pest, rot, and fire damage makes them an excellent option for many environments. The weight of tile roofing may require extra structural support, a consideration for house owners when intending installment.
Slate Roofing
Slate roofing sticks out as one of the most prominent and durable choices offered for houses. Recognized for its natural elegance and longevity, slate is a metamorphic rock that can endure rough climate conditions, making it an optimal option for property owners looking for toughness. Its one-of-a-kind appearance adds personality to any home, with different colors and appearances offered to complement different architectural styles.Installation of slate roof covering needs specialized skills as a result of its weight and the requirement for accurate alignment. Experts usually advise a solid underlayment to sustain the slate's heft. While the initial investment may be greater contrasted to various other roof covering materials, slate's life expectancy can surpass 100 years, eventually verifying affordable. Additionally, slate is eco friendly, as it is a natural item and can be recycled at the end of its life cycle. Its upkeep is minimal, requiring occasional evaluations to verify the stability of the slate and flashing.

Benefits of Apartment Roofing
While lots of property owners think about various roofing options, the benefits of level roofing make it an appealing option for both household and commercial homes. One considerable benefit is the cost-effectiveness; flat roofs normally need fewer materials and can be set up faster than traditional sloped roofs. In addition, they provide increased usable room, enabling for rooftop yards, decks, or solar panels. Upkeep is frequently simpler, as the level surface allows for simpler gain access to. Level roofing likewise often tends to supply better power effectiveness, as it can accommodate insulation a lot more efficiently. Additionally, the style adaptability enables for a modern-day aesthetic that can match different building designs. In general, these features make level roofing a versatile and useful choice.

Setup Refine Introduction
The setup process for level roof includes a number of vital steps that ensure durability and performance. The existing roofing is checked and any type of essential repair work are made to establish a solid foundation. Next off, a vapor obstacle is installed to stop moisture accumulation. Following this, insulation is set to improve power efficiency. The roof product, such as EPDM, TPO, or customized asphalt, is after that applied. This material is adhered or mechanically attached, depending on the selected system. Lastly, correct drainage systems have a peek at these guys are carried out to draw away water and stop merging. The installment wraps up with a complete examination to verify all elements are correctly fitted and working. This careful strategy helps prolong the lifespan of the level roof.

Installation Refine Introduction
When taking into consideration the installation of timber shake roof covering, recognizing the procedure is essential for achieving best outcomes. The setup starts with a thorough evaluation of the existing roof framework to guarantee it can sustain the weight of the timber trembles. Next off, the roof covering team prepares the surface by getting rid of old products and setting up underlayment for added protection against wetness. As soon as the surface prepares, wood trembles are laid beginning with the eaves and functioning upwards, ensuring appropriate overlap to stop leakages. Each shake is normally secured with nails, and care is taken to preserve also spacing for visual charm. Finally, a comprehensive examination is conducted to confirm that the installation satisfies you can try this out quality requirements and will give the wanted longevity and performance.
Upkeep and Durability Tips
Correct upkeep is vital for boosting the longevity and efficiency of wood shake roofing. Regular examinations should be conducted to determine damage or degeneration, particularly after extreme weather. Cleaning the roofing at the very least twice a year helps remove debris, moss, and algae, which can trap wetness and cause rot. It is a good idea to treat timber shakes with a protective sealant to stop water absorption and UV deterioration. In addition, making sure correct ventilation in the attic can assist regulate temperature and moisture levels, decreasing the risk of mold development. Quickly replacing damaged drinks is also vital. By adhering to these suggestions, house owners can keep the visual charm and durability of timber shake roof covering for many years, ultimately shielding their investment.

What Variables Impact the Cost of Roof Covering Installation?
Aspects influencing roof covering installation prices include material top quality, labor expenditures, roof size, complexity of design, geographical area, and additional features like insulation or ventilation. Each component affects the overall spending plan substantially when preparing a roof covering project.
How much time Does a Common Roof Covering Installment Take?
The duration of a regular roofing setup varies, usually taking anywhere from one day to a number of weeks. Factors affecting the timeline include the task's complexity, weather condition conditions, and the kind of materials made use of.
